I’ve got wood Ford Country Squire Camper Concept, 1959. A one-off prototype showcasing automated "push-button" car camping with a motorised roof-mounted rowboat that swung out to reveal a pop-up double bed tent, plus a slide-out kitchen with a fridge, stove, sink, and even a shower head. Based on the fourth generation Country Squire it was designed as a “push-button Dream Camper" and aimed to gauge interest in integrated camping features but never went into mass production. The Country Squire used woodgrain panelling from the first generation in 1950 through to the end of production in 1991.
45 years ago, the future looked like this: Ford Granada Altair Concept, 1980, by Ghia. A wedge-shaped proposal for the third generation of Ford’s European Granada. The car’s sharp front end and smooth lines aided the low drag coefficient of 0.35. The bronze-tinted plexiglass line running the length of the car provided increased visibility and was used to recessed the door handles and air extraction vents for air conditioning.
